How can I short Bitcoin on Coinbase?
I want to know the process of shorting Bitcoin on Coinbase. Can you provide a step-by-step guide on how to do it?
3 answers
- abcMay 05, 2023 · 3 years agoSure, here's a step-by-step guide on how to short Bitcoin on Coinbase: 1. Log in to your Coinbase account. 2. Navigate to the 'Trade' tab. 3. Select the 'Sell' option. 4. Choose Bitcoin as the cryptocurrency you want to sell. 5. Enter the amount of Bitcoin you want to sell. 6. Set the order type as 'Margin Sell'. 7. Specify the desired leverage ratio. 8. Review the order details and click 'Sell' to confirm the short position. Please note that shorting Bitcoin involves borrowing Bitcoin from Coinbase and selling it with the expectation of buying it back at a lower price. It's important to carefully consider the risks involved before engaging in short selling.
